Holiday Inn Berlin Centre Alexanderplatz

What is your IHG Rewards Club status?
Platinum Royal Ambassador

Were you (or for multi-stayers are you generally) happy with the hotel/stay?
Yes

Which room did you book and which upgrade did you receive?
Booked cheapest advance rate with breakfast and was upgrade to a suite with balcony.

How are the rooms?
Around 45sqm

Smart, elegant and warm contemporary design.
Table with flower, elegant chair.
Flat screen television which rotates and hides into the bed automatically.
Wooden flooring
Tassimo tea/coffee machine with selection of pods. Small dressing.
Bed area with comfortable bed (addition of two beds).
Bathroom with shower only. Eco by Green Culture amenities.
Nice terrace with chairs and view over the Fernsehturm (television tower).
Very efficient heating system. Very quiet.

How is the exec. lounge?
N/A

What was good and what was bad?
Good:
- Wonderful staff: very friendly, smiling, helpful.
- Nice suite, with elegant design
- Very good breakfast (not a huge choice, but very good fresh products: cheeses and hams, fresh fruits, etc.)
- Free wifi (good enough for basic surfing, paid option needed for video)
- Great location: most trendy bars, restaurants, night clubs, art galleries and boutiques of Mitte district at less than 10 minutes walk from hotel
- Alexanderplatz U-Bahn station close to the hotel
- Bikes can be rented for EUR12 a day

Bad:
- Nothing

Value for $ or Priority Club Points? Would you return?
Definitely, for the location, atmosphere and staff.
